Why Consider CBD Oil for Back Pain?
Chronic back pain affects nearly one in four adults in the UK, making it a common but frustrating issue. Conventional painkillers often come with side effects or risk of dependence. That’s why many are turning to CBD oil — a non-intoxicating compound derived from hemp — which interacts with our body’s endocannabinoid system to help regulate pain and inflammation.
According to a 2018 systematic review published in Frontiers in Pharmacology, CBD shows significant promise in managing chronic pain without the risks linked to opioids. Furthermore, the FDA continues to evaluate cannabis-derived products for safety and efficacy, underscoring the importance of choosing trusted brands.
What Makes a CBD Oil Brand Stand Out?
Not all CBD oils are created equal. Here’s what I look for when recommending products to patients:
- Third-Party Lab Testing: Transparency on cannabinoid content and absence of contaminants.
- Full-Spectrum vs. Isolate: Full-spectrum contains multiple cannabinoids and terpenes, which may enhance effectiveness (the entourage effect).
- Organic Hemp Source: Avoids pesticides and harmful chemicals.
- Extraction Method: CO2 extraction preserves purity.
- Customer Reviews & Clinical Backing: Real-world feedback and scientific support.

FAQs About CBD Oil and Back Pain
1. Is CBD oil safe for long-term use?
Generally, CBD oil is considered safe for long-term use, with few reported side effects. However, it’s important to buy from reputable brands and monitor your response.
2. How soon can I expect relief from back pain?
Some users report relief within hours, while others may take several weeks of consistent use. Patience and dosage adjustments are key.
3. Will CBD oil get me high?
No. CBD is non-psychoactive. Products with full-spectrum extracts contain trace THC (below 0.3%) but won’t produce a high.
4. Can I use CBD oil alongside other pain medications?
Consult your doctor before combining CBD with other medications, as interactions can occur.
5. How do I know if a CBD oil product is legitimate?
Look for third-party lab tests, clear ingredient lists, and transparent company info. Avoid products making unrealistic claims.
